Ingredients:
Monday Blues:
• Half a cup of skimmed milk
• Half a cup of vanilla flavored yogurt
• Half a tsp of vanilla powder
• Small bowl of blueberries
Tangerine Tuesday:
• Half a cup of orange juice
• Half a cup of Greek yogurt
• 1 orange, peeled and deseeded
• 1 peach, chopped
• 2 carrots, finely sliced
Rejuvenating Wednesday:
• Half a cup of skimmed milk
• Half a cup of Greek yogurt
• 1 cup of watermelon, chopped
• Half a cup of beetroot
Thirsty Thursday:
• Half a cup of apple juice
• Half a cup of Greek yogurt
• 1 apple, chopped
• 10 deseeded black Jamun
• Lime juice
Fresh Friday:
• Half a cup of orange juice
• Half a cup of Greek yogurt
• 1 cup of spinach leaves
• 2 kiwis, chopped
• Half a cup of chopped cucumber
• Juice of 1 lime
Sunny Saturday:
• Half a cup of pineapple juice
• Half a cup of Greek yogurt
• 1 cup of chopped mango
• 1 banana, chopped
Instructions:
These smoothies take 3 to 5 minutes to make. Serves 1 to 2.
Place all of the ingredients into a blender.
Blend until smooth.
Serve in a glass.
Ideas And Tips:
• Black Jamun is also known as Java plum. It is the fruit of an evergreen tropical tree that is native to India and some regions of Southeast Asia. This fruit is made into wine and vinegar. It is rich in vitamin A and C.
